Abstract
The invention belongs to the field of scalp care daily chemicals, and particularly relates to a preparation method of a pichia pastoris extract and a scalp care composition containing the same. By extracting the scalp care active ingredients in pichia pastoris, reasonably building a composition system architecture and limiting key parameters of raw materials, the composition can solve the problems of dryness, sensitivity, greasiness, hair follicle blockage, alopecia, excessive grease secretion and the like of some scalps and the defects of the existing hair care products, and provides a refreshing product for hair care.

Background
The root cause of alopecia is degenerative atrophy of hair follicles, and the common types of alopecia are mainly the following types: (1) healthy people have 50-100 hairs shed every day, which is caused by the normal metabolism of the human body. The growth of hair is periodic, for example, the hair falls off in the catagen and telogen periods due to combing hair or excessive force of shampooing, so as to form dynamic balance. (2) Androgenetic alopecia is one of the most common types of alopecia, also known as "seborrheic alopecia," and is often accompanied by increased hair scalp oil. The human body suffering from such alopecia is not characterized by abnormal androgen levels, but hair follicles in the area of alopecia are sensitive to androgen levels, resulting in a decrease in hair follicle function under the continuous action of androgen, a decrease in newly grown hair, and an increase in hair loss. Furthermore, sebaceous glands are also sensitive to androgens, resulting in the secretion of large amounts of oil and the appearance of seborrheic dermatitis leading to dandruff and the like. (3) Alopecia areata: organ-specific autoimmune diseases mediated by cells affect the hair follicles in the anagen phase, causing premature hair loss. Alopecia areata is also called round alopecia. The alopecia has no inflammation and no subjective symptom on local parts, and is often discovered in an unintentional way. The traditional Chinese medicine considers that the pathogenesis of the disease is related to factors such as emotional internal injury, deficiency of qi and blood, dysfunction of viscera and the like. (4) Postpartum alopecia: postpartum alopecia is mainly related to unstable hormone secretion level in the body during pregnancy, and may be related to mental factors and dietary factors. Levels of hormone secretion are unstable, mainly abnormal estrogen or androgen secretion. Abnormal secretion of hormones in the body after delivery can affect normal metabolism of hair, so that a pregnant woman can cause emotional instability, increased mental stress and possible postpartum depression due to various reasons after delivery, thereby causing endocrine metabolism disorder in the body and causing hair loss due to stimulation of other factors.

The pichia pastoris extract is widely applied to the food industry as a natural and safe active substance, and can also exert unique effects in the field of cosmetics. Yeast extract is rich in amino acids, oligopeptides and trace elements including various vitamins and minerals. Amino acids play an indispensable role in skin care as components contained in the skin itself; the oligopeptide components can be used as signal molecules to participate in various biological reactions such as competition with tyrosinase so as to inhibit the generation of melanin; yeast extract promotes mitochondrial fusion, thereby increasing energy production for hair follicle development; limiting the over-expression of signal molecules involved in androgenetic alopecia; can reduce epigenetic dysregulation in alopecia models; can stimulate synthesis of pluripotent proteoglycan, a specific proteoglycan for long-term hair generation, thereby maintaining activity of dermal papilla and inducing ability of hair follicle development. Can improve the growth of hair follicles treated with DHT1 by maintaining the synthesis of pluripotent proteoglycans and Ki-67. The technical scheme of the invention for solving the technical problems is as follows:
the invention provides a preparation method of a pichia pastoris extract, which comprises the following steps:
A. adding deionized water into a container, adding yeast paste or yeast powder of Pichia pastoris into water, stirring thoroughly for dissolving, and filtering with 200-250 mesh filter cloth to obtain clear water phase; centrifuging, and taking the lower layer liquid with darker color as a first centrifugate; resuspending the first centrifugate with PBS, centrifuging again, and taking the supernatant as the second centrifugate;
B. crushing the second centrifugate, and adding a buffer solution to adjust the pH value to be between 5 and 6; preferably, this step should be broken until more than 50% of the yeast cells are broken as observed under the microscope. This step breaks the yeast cells sufficiently to about 1 micron, releasing the intracellular material. In some embodiments, the disruption step is a 1min high pressure cell disruption instrument disruption, 1min pause followed by another 1min disruption, and 30 repetitions.
C. B, maintaining the temperature of the solution obtained in the step B in a reaction kettle at 58-60 ℃, and carrying out autolysis for 24-48 hours by using yeast self-hydrolase to obtain a self-solution; this step allows the cell endoplasmic to be completely autolyzed, and then allows more effective components to be obtained by controlling the autolysis time. Preferably, the autolysis period is also followed by intermittent stirring, for example every 3 hours for 25min.
D. In a microwave electromagnetic field, quickly heating the autolysis liquid to 100 ℃ to inactivate yeast hydrolase, then cooling to 50-55 ℃ to perform microwave extraction for 1-3 times with water, keeping the microwave power at 550-650W, and extracting for 20-45min to obtain an extract; this step can be used to extract the active ingredients of the yeast cells from the solution after autolysis is completed using microwave extraction.
E. Extracting the extractive solution with microporous membrane, filtering, removing residue, standing, centrifuging for 20-30min, settling, and separating to obtain organic phase to obtain crude extractive solution;
F. concentrating the crude extractive solution under reduced pressure to 10-12% of the original volume, and making into powder to obtain Pichia pastoris extract. In some embodiments, milling uses an ultrasonic gas atomization and rapid cooling milling technique to obtain pichia extract powder. The ultrasonic atomization fast cooling powder preparation process is that the liquid medicine added with maltodextrin forms high-speed pulsating airflow through a Laval nozzle with a valve, so that the temperature of the liquid can be rapidly reduced, meanwhile, the fine pichia pastoris extract powder is prepared by matching with ultralow temperature freeze drying, is convenient to store and transport, and is dissolved into liquid by water when being used for the next time.
The invention also provides a scalp care composition containing the pichia pastoris extract; preferably, the cactus stem extract is also contained.
Further, the scalp care composition comprises the following components in percentage by weight: 0.3 to 0.7 percent of pichia pastoris extract, 0.2 to 0.5 percent of opuntia ficus-indica stem extract, 9.5 to 22.8 percent of auxiliary agent and the balance of water to be up to 100 percent.
Further, the scalp care composition comprises the following components in percentage by weight: 0.3 to 0.7 percent of pichia pastoris extract, 0.2 to 0.5 percent of opuntia ficus-indica stem extract, 0.5 to 1.2 percent of caffeine, 2 to 4 percent of encapsulated salicylic acid with the salicylic acid content of 10 to 99 percent, 0.1 to 0.5 percent of dipotassium glycyrrhizinate, 0.5 to 1 percent of caprylyl glycine, 0.5 to 1 percent of skin conditioner, 5 to 7 percent of ethanol, 0.5 to 5 percent of polyhydric alcohol, 0.05 to 0.2 percent of freshener, 0.2 to 0.5 percent of solubilizing emulsifier, 0.05 to 0.2 percent of flavoring agent, 0.1 to 1 percent of preservative, and also contains a pH regulator which is enough to regulate the pH value to the required value and the balance of water.
Further, the skin conditioner is at least one of betaine, sodium PCA, niacinamide, vitamin B6, and tocopherol acetate. The skin conditioner is used as a moisturizing factor and plays a role in moisturizing and nourishing.
Further, the polyalcohol is at least one of propylene glycol, 1, 3-propylene glycol, butanediol and glycerol.
Further, the cooling agent is at least one of menthol, menthol lactate and encapsulated menthol lactate. Has effects of refreshing, relieving itching, and shrinking follicular orifice.
Further, the solubilizing emulsifier is at least one of PEG-40 hydrogenated castor oil and PPG-26-butanol polyether-26. Has effects of solubilizing essence and refreshing agent
The invention also provides a preparation method of the scalp care composition, which comprises the following steps:
s1, dissolving caprylyl glycine in hot water of 80-85 ℃ accounting for 10-20% of the total amount, and neutralizing with alkali until the pH value is 5.0-6.0;
s2, adding polyalcohol into the aqueous solution prepared in the S1, and then standing and cooling to room temperature;
s3, adding ethanol, and uniformly stirring;
s4, dispersing and dissolving the skin conditioner and dipotassium glycyrrhizinate by using a small amount of water, and adding the mixture into the solution;
s5, dissolving caffeine and coated salicylic acid by using water accounting for 20% of the total amount, and adding the dissolved caffeine and coated salicylic acid into the solution;
s6, dispersing and dissolving the pichia pastoris extract powder completely by using part of water, adding the pichia pastoris extract powder and the opuntia ficus-indica extract into a system, and stirring uniformly;
s7, mixing and fully dissolving the freshener, the aromatizing agent, the preservative and the solubilizing emulsifier, adding the mixture into a system while stirring, and uniformly stirring;
s8, aging at low temperature for 12 hours, and filtering with 200-mesh filter cloth to obtain the scalp care composition.
The invention has the following beneficial effects:
the invention adopts the technologies of high-pressure crushing, enzymolysis and ultrasonic extraction to extract the pichia pastoris, the hydrolysis degree is thorough under the optimal condition, and the yield of effective substances is high. Meanwhile, the active substances are separated in the extraction step, and the enzyme is inactivated, so that the time consumption of the working procedure and the step consumption are saved. And finally, an ultrasonic atomization freezing powder preparation technology is adopted during concentration, so that the activity of effective substances in more yeasts is better preserved by rapid cooling, the problem that the activity of the effective substances is reduced due to the use of other drying modes is avoided, the utilization rate of raw materials and the yield of finished products are improved, and the waste of the raw materials is avoided. The prepared powder finished product is convenient to store and transport, and can be added into a system after being pre-dissolved by water when in use, so that the working efficiency and the economic benefit are improved. The Pichia pastoris extract contains more amino acids, oligopeptides and trace elements including various vitamins and minerals than the extract prepared by the general extraction method, and can promote hair growth and improve the influence of androgen on hair follicle development.
The pichia pastoris extract is matched with other components to be applied to the formula of the scalp care composition, so that the scalp state can be improved, the unhealthy state of the scalp can be reduced, the cell renewal can be promoted, the stimulation caused by scalp injury and external factors can be reduced, and the scalp renewal cycle can be accelerated. Meanwhile, the scalp water-oil balance is regulated, 5 alpha-reductase is inhibited, skin oil secretion is reduced, the expression of signal molecules is limited, and the scalp micro-environment is improved. The cactus stem extract of the prickly pear and the pichia pastoris extract have a synergistic effect, and can enhance the effects of preventing hair loss, nourishing hair, controlling oil and relieving the tension of the pichia pastoris extract.
The pichia pastoris extract is applied to a hair care composition, all components in the extract components are mutually complementary and play a role together, compared with the common commercial care products, the pichia pastoris extract has more excellent quick-drying effect and a certain relieving and oil controlling effect, and after the extract is added, the pichia pastoris extract can keep the hair fresh and repair the scalp barrier, so that the scalp is prevented from being damaged by ultraviolet rays in the environment and chemical factors.

The following examples and comparative examples were prepared and carried out using the following methods:
a preparation method of a pichia pastoris extract comprises the following steps:
A. adding deionized water into a container, adding yeast paste or yeast powder of Pichia pastoris purchased from the market into water, fully stirring and dissolving, and fully filtering by using 200-mesh filter cloth to obtain a clear water phase; centrifuging by using a micro centrifuge, and taking the lower layer liquid with darker color as a first centrifugate; resuspending the first centrifugate with PBS, centrifuging again, and taking the supernatant as a second centrifugate;
B. crushing the second centrifugate by using a high-pressure cell crusher for 1min, performing 1min intermission, crushing again for 1min, repeating for 30 times, and adding a buffer solution to adjust the pH to 5.5;
C. keeping the temperature of the solution obtained in the step B at 58-60 ℃ in a reaction kettle, carrying out autolysis for 24 hours by using yeast self-hydrolase, and stirring for 25min every 3 hours during the autolysis period to obtain an autolysis solution;
D. in a microwave electromagnetic field, quickly heating the autolysis liquid to 100 ℃ to inactivate yeast hydrolase, then cooling to 50-55 ℃ to perform microwave extraction, keeping the microwave power at 550 watts, and extracting for 30min to obtain an extract liquid;
E. extracting the extractive solution with microporous membrane, filtering, removing residue, standing, centrifuging for 30min, settling, and separating to obtain a crude extractive solution;
F. and (3) concentrating the crude extract to 10% of the original volume by using a rotary evaporator under reduced pressure, adding maltodextrin in proportion, and then obtaining pichia pastoris extract powder by using an ultrasonic gas atomization quick cooling powder preparation technology.
The yield of the pichia pastoris extract process (weight of extracted target substance/usage of raw material x 100%) is 46.7%.
A method of preparing a scalp care composition comprising the steps of:
s1, dissolving caprylyl glycine in hot water of 85 ℃ accounting for 15% of the total amount, and neutralizing with alkali until the pH value is 5.5;
s2, adding polyhydric alcohol into the aqueous solution prepared in the S1, and then standing and cooling to room temperature;
s3, adding ethanol, and uniformly stirring;
s4, dispersing and dissolving the skin conditioner and dipotassium glycyrrhizinate by using a small amount of water, and adding the mixture into the solution;
s5, dissolving the caffeine and the coated salicylic acid by using water with the total amount of 20%, and adding the dissolved caffeine and the coated salicylic acid into the solution;
s6, completely dispersing and dissolving the pichia pastoris extract powder by using part of water, adding the powder and the opuntia ficus-indica extract into a system, and uniformly stirring;
s7, mixing and fully dissolving the freshener, the aromatizing agent, the preservative and the solubilizing emulsifier, adding the mixture into a system while stirring, and uniformly stirring;
s8, ageing at low temperature for 12 hours, and filtering by using 200-mesh filter cloth to obtain the scalp care composition.

For the above examples and comparative examples, 20 volunteers arbitrarily selected were subjected to instrument efficacy evaluation and human trial sensory self-evaluation after one month using the above 3 example compositions and 4 comparative examples, respectively, to finally obtain average results as shown in the following table. The used instruments comprise a hair detector, a scalp care physiotherapy instrument and a scalp grease tester.
The results of examples 1 to 3 show that, after the scalp care composition claimed in the present invention is used, the examples show significant effects of promoting hair growth, reducing hair loss and increasing hair density, and further, can reduce the oil content of scalp, increase the freshness of hair, and have a significant effect of scalp soothing. Examples 1-3 and comparative example 1 show that 0.3-0.7% of pichia pastoris extract is a more preferable addition concentration, and the increase of the addition amount for preventing alopecia and other effects is limited. Comparative example 2 shows that pichia pastoris is indispensable to the effects of hair loss prevention, hair care, oil control and relieving, and combined with examples and comparative examples 2-3, the cactus stem extract and the pichia pastoris extract have a synergistic effect, so that the effects of hair loss prevention, hair growth promotion, oil control and relieving of the pichia pastoris extract can be enhanced, and meanwhile, the effect of the yeast extract on scalp oil control is remarkably promoted.
